Economic Corridor and Connectivity:
The China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C), a flagship initiative, traverses sections of the border region. This ambitious infrastructure project aims to connect China’s western provinces with Pakistan’s Gwadar port, creating a vital trade route. However, the economic realities and the social implications of the project are subjects of ongoing discussion and scrutiny. Examining the impact on local communities and the environment alongside the expected economic gains is crucial to the long-term success of this endeavor.
